What Are Clear Aligners?

Clear aligners are a set of custom-made plastic trays that gradually move your teeth into their desired positions. Unlike traditional braces, clear aligners don’t require metal brackets or wires. Instead, the aligners apply gentle, consistent pressure to straighten your teeth, and they’re designed to be worn for about 22 hours a day.

The aligners are replaced every two weeks to ensure your treatment stays on track, offering steady progress with minimal disruption to your daily routine.

Why Choose Clear Aligners?

Clear aligners provide a variety of advantages over traditional braces, making them a popular choice among our patients:

  • Comfort: Clear aligners don’t have any sharp edges or metal components, so they won’t irritate your gums, cheeks, or tongue like traditional braces.
  • Removable for Convenience: Enjoy your meals and clean your teeth with ease. Simply remove the aligners when eating or brushing, making it easier to maintain good oral hygiene without restrictions.
  • Discreet Treatment: Since the aligners are clear and almost invisible, you can straighten your teeth without drawing attention. They’re perfect for adults and teens who want to enhance their smile discreetly.
  • Minimal Maintenance: With clear aligners, there are no wires to tighten or brackets to adjust, reducing the need for frequent visits to the dentist for adjustments.

Who Can Benefit from Clear Aligners?

Clear aligners are designed to correct a range of dental alignment issues, including:

  • Crowded Teeth: When teeth overlap or don’t have enough space to align properly.
  • Overbites and Underbites: If your upper and lower teeth don’t line up correctly, clear aligners can adjust your bite for a more functional and balanced smile.
  • Crossbite: It occurs when some of your upper teeth sit inside your lower teeth.
  • Spacing Issues: If you have gaps between your teeth, clear aligners can close them and help create a more even smile.
